India’s textile ecosystem is set for a significant boost following the government’s approval of a Rs 305 crore research and innovation scheme aimed at modernizing one of the country’s most employment-intensive industries. The initiative focuses on strengthening scientific research, supporting advanced material development, and fostering industry-academia collaboration to enhance global competitiveness. Designed to encourage innovation-driven manufacturing, the scheme is expected to accelerate technological adoption across spinning, weaving, processing, and technical textiles. By laying the groundwork for long-term modernization, the programme positions the sector for improved efficiency, higher value addition, and more sustainable production practices.

A Strategic Push for Textile Sector Innovation
The Indian government has sanctioned a comprehensive research initiative valued at Rs 305 crore, signaling a decisive move to transform the country’s vast textile industry. The scheme aims to bridge the persistent gap between traditional manufacturing practices and modern technological capabilities, a challenge that has often constrained productivity and global market penetration.
According to the framework, the funds will support research in critical areas such as advanced fibers, sustainable material science, and high-performance technical textiles. The initiative is expected to galvanize innovation by enabling institutions, startups, and industry partners to pursue projects that contribute directly to sectoral modernization.

Strengthening Research and Development Capabilities
A central component of the programme involves elevating the R&D ecosystem within textiles. By encouraging collaborative research, the scheme seeks to connect academic excellence with industry needs. Dedicated funding will be allocated to laboratories, testing facilities, and pilot plants to ensure that innovations move efficiently from concept to commercialization.
Emphasis will also be placed on sustainability research, including low-impact dyeing technologies, resource-efficient manufacturing processes, and the development of biodegradable or recyclable fibers. With global demand shifting toward environmentally responsible production, these efforts aim to future-proof India’s textile exports.

Enhancing Competitiveness in Value-Added Segments
The scheme’s long-term objective is to strengthen India’s position in high-value and technical textile segments—areas traditionally dominated by global competitors with stronger research bases. By backing the development of performance materials used in sectors such as healthcare, aerospace, defense, and automotive manufacturing, the government intends to unlock new export avenues and diversify the industry’s revenue streams.
Furthermore, improved access to research-backed solutions is expected to help domestic manufacturers reduce production costs, minimize wastage, and adopt more efficient technologies. This aligns with national efforts to bolster self-reliance while improving global trade competitiveness.

Implications for Industry Growth and Employment
India’s textile sector plays a pivotal socioeconomic role, employing millions across its value chain. Strengthening technological capabilities through this Rs 305 crore initiative can foster long-term stability, create higher-skill jobs, and support MSMEs that form the backbone of the industry.
By integrating innovation with manufacturing, the scheme positions the sector to benefit from global shifts in supply chains, particularly as companies seek geographically diversified and technologically advanced sourcing partners.
